New Survey on JFK-LAX/SEA/SFO Flights (Earns 500 Miles)
Just received an e-mail from Delta for a survey which earns 500 miles on completion. The e-mail text didn't contain anything on the survey subject, but it was clear three questions in that it had to do with the trans-cons.
It asked about past trans-con travel patterns and upgrade success. There were some key questions about how likely I would choose Delta for these routes in the future, in which I said "absolutely not" and was able to provide reasons why (upgrade policy.) The latter half of the survey asked about marketing messages and whether they would prompt me to select Delta, in which I replied "absolutely not" and, in the free text questions that followed, provided--once again--the reason why (upgrade policy.)
Hopefully Delta will pay attention to this survey.
